Norwood Junction is equipped with essential amenities designed to accommodate a wide range of passenger needs. If you're planning to buy or collect train tickets, you’ll find a conveniently located ticket office, open every day from early morning until late evening. For those preferring automated methods, ticket machines are available 24/7, with accessibility features designed for ease of use. It's worth noting that smartcards cannot be issued or validated at this station.
For passenger assistance, staff are available throughout most of the day, every day of the week. While the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, there are seating areas for travelers to use as they await their trains. Although there are refreshments available — including a coffee shop on Platform 1 and a kiosk on Platforms 4/5 — shoppers might find the retail offering rather limited.
In terms of accessibility, step-free access is available though somewhat limited — with platform connections facilitated via a subway with steps. For accessible travel, nearby stations like Anerley, West Norwood, or East Croydon may be more suitable options.
Norwood Junction also offers various onward travel options. For local bus services, you can utilize bus stops on Selhurst Road to connect to destinations such as East Croydon and Sutton or head towards Balham and London Bridge. If you prefer a more personalized journey, taxis can be arranged through services like Addison Lee or Gett.

Stocksmoor Train Station, being rather compact, has a straightforward setup. While you may not find a bustling ticket office, rest assured, ticket machines are available to help you with ticket collection. This makes it easy to pick up tickets you've purchased online. However, do note that there aren't any accessible ticket machines, so plan accordingly. While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ms or public Wi-Fi, you’ll find essential seating areas to ensure a comfortable wait for your train.
It's important to mention that Stocksmoor Station does not have staff on site. For any inquiries or assistance, you can reach their helpline at 08002006060. Accessibility considerations have been made with step-free access via ramps to both platforms, although it's classified as a 'Category B' station, meaning not all parts are step-free. Those requiring additional assistance can directly contact the Passenger Assist helpline for support as needed.
Transport connections at Stocksmoor are straightforward yet effective. The station offers a rail replacement service, and for general bus routes, there's convenient access to local bus stops on Station Road. If you’re wondering about taxis, visit Cab4You for options. While there isn’t any bicycle hire directly at Stocksmoor, the local environment is certainly bicycle-friendly, making it a viable choice for panoramic rides through nearby locales.
